Respecting seller when making low ball offer

Sit down with him and "ask for his help". Get your comps, all your cost estimates, and ask him to meet with you. Tell him something like, "I'd really like to buy your property, but these are the numbers I keep coming up with. Is there something I'm missing? I want to get close to your price, but I'm not sure what is adding that value". Make it sound like you think he is right, and that there just has to be something you're missing.
Trying to get people to justify their price without being combative is a great way to make them rethink their numbers. If he sounds open to a low offer, submit it. If he is stuck at his price for whatever reason, you know not to waste any more of your time.
